2004-05-05 Paul Jakma <paul@dishone.st>
* ospf_packet.c: (ospf_associate_packet_vl) cleanup, move
some of the checks up to ospf_read, return either a
virtual link oi, or NULL.
(ospf_read) Cleanup, make it responsible for checks. Remove
the nbr lookup - moved to ospf_neighbor. Adjust all nbr
lookups to use new wrappers exported by ospf_neighbor.
* ospf_neighbor.h: Add ospf_neigbour_get and ospf_nbr_lookup.
* ospf_neighbor.c: (ospf_neigbour_get) Index ospf_interface
neighbour table by router-id for virtual-link ospf_interfaces,
not by peer_addr (which breaks for asymmetric vlinks)
(ospf_nbr_lookup) add a wrapper for nbr lookups to deal with
above.
